Ares Capital offers a high 9.2% yield, supported by a diversified portfolio and consistent dividend growth, making it appealing to income investors. ARCC has outperformed the S&P 500 and BDC peers with a 252% total return over the past decade, showcasing strong shareholder returns. The portfolio focuses on safer first-lien loans, with a healthy exposure to floating rate debt and a low debt-to-equity ratio of 1.06x.
